Hanging Cabinets on Wall (optional) Use stud inder to locate the studs Parts Needed. and mark the wall with a pencil. Lag Screw (1/4” x 2.5”) Planning the general position of cabinets. Step A. Determine the height of the ground you would like the base and locker cabinets to be and make a horizontal mark at this position.

Hanging Cabinets on Wall (cont.) Planning the general position of cabinets. (cont.) Step C. Measuring up from the line marked in Step A, make a horizontal mark at the following heights where they intersect the wall stud marks to determine where the top of the cabinet will be (and where the hanging bracket will be installed).

Hanging Cabinets on Wall (cont.) Hanging cabinets on wall. A lign the top of the wall hanging brackets with the lines marked for the position of the top of the cabinets(Step C) and attach the brackets securely into the studs using the supplied lag bolts and washers.
Page 19
Hanging Cabinets on Wall (cont.) Bolt each subsequent cabinet to the previous one using the supplied ¼” x 5/8” Parts Needed. hex bolts and lock nuts provided in each base and wall cabinet. Hex Bolt (1/4” x 5/8”) Washer Lock Nut (1/4”) (1/4”) WARNING: Wall backets are not designed to support the weight of a loaded cabinet.

Note: Slatwall Brackets for use with standard 3” slatwall Sold Separately. Check with your slatwall supplier to determine the rated capacity of your slatwall. DO NOT OVERLOAD. NewAge Slatwall Brackets are only compatible with standard 3” on center Slatwall. Insert bolts through slatwall bracket.
Page 21
Align bolt with slots on back of cabinet Attach bracket to slatwall at desired and hang cabinet . height. Note:For Locker cabinet attach second bracket 66” below irst bracket.For Base cabinet attach second bracket 18” below irst bracket. Using 7/16” drill socket or 7/16” wrench securely tighten lock nuts to each wall bracket from inside cabinet .
